بوغچهجی
Ottoman Turkish
Etymology
From بوغچه (boğça, “bundle”) + ـجی (-cı, -ci, occupational suffix).
Noun
بوغچهجی • (boğçacı)
- tranter, peddler who goes from house to house with small wares, handkerchiefs, and the like
Descendants
- Turkish: bohçacı
